NAMEPaws::SESv2::P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es - Arguments for method P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es on Paws::SESv2 DESCRIPTIONThis class represents the parameters used for calling the method P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es on the Amazon Simple Email Service service. Use the attributes of this class as arguments to method P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es. You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the call to P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es. SYNOPSISmy $email = Paws->service('SESv2'); my $P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ributesResponse = $email->P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es( EmailIdentity => 'MyIdentity', ConfigurationSetName => 'MyConfigurationSetName', # OPTIONAL ); Values for attributes that are native types (Int, String, Float, etc) can passed as-is (scalar values). Values for complex Types (objects) can be passed as a HashRef. The keys and values of the hashref will be used to instance the underlying object. For the AWS API documentation, see <https://docs.aws.amazon.com/goto/WebAPI/email/PutEmailIdentityConfigurationSetAttributes> ATTRIBUTESConfigurationSetName => StrThe configuration set that you want to associate with an email identity. REQUIRED EmailIdentity => StrThe email address or domain that you want to associate with a configuration set.
